Now
Fri 11:48AM
Specify

Contacts:

Company:
 
France-Soir
Address: 
11 Toorak Road
,
South Yarra
Postcode: 
3141
Phone: 
(03) 9866 8569

Edit information

Nearby Pizza Delivery

    Address: 
    11 Toorak Road
    Latitude: 
    -37.8381118774
    Longitude: 
    144.986923218

    Categories

    australia-opening-times.com